Rapid growth in medical costs can have various insinuations for the US population. Among them, it is possible to mention the fact that it will become more difficult for individuals to afford proper medical treatment and required drug purchases. The Centers for Medicare and Medical Services estimated that throughout the next ten years, healthcare costs would rise by more than 5% annually (“Healthcare costs for Americans,” 2019).

In such a way, the individuals might experience significant difficulties in affording such healthcare industry components, as hospital care or spending for prescribed drugs. Two factors are the most dominant in causing such a rapid increase. The prices for healthcare prices within the industry are rising, and the population of the nation is growing older, having a higher percentage of people aged over 65 (“Healthcare costs for Americans,” 2019). Consequently, those factors drive medical costs upward, which affects the way American families receive healthcare services.

Besides influencing the lives of patients, increased medical expenditures also have an impact on the work of healthcare professionals. The professionals can have challenges in offering the best solution in a situation when the patients who require extended treatment or expensive drug prescription. In attempts to provide the best healthcare service, the professionals might create further financial issues for the individuals.

Moreover, nurses and doctors can have moral worries when they can see that patients cannot afford the best cure for them. Therefore, employees within the healthcare industry can have psychological issues that might interfere with their performance in specific cases and cause higher turnover rates in the long-term.

One of the policies to advocate that will have a favorable impact on the overall situation in the future is the work on disease prevention. According to Cutler (2017), this policy “is both healthier for the individual and less expensive for the system” (p. 508). Thus, with a higher chance of avoiding specific diseases, the individuals would not need such extensive medical care, and the system will have lower expenditures for the treatment.

For example, new drugs for hypertension and high cholesterol have substantially reduced the likelihood of cardiovascular diseases, which implicates lower spending on treatment and medication (Cutler, 2017). Consequently, finding medicines to reduce the number of other chronic illnesses can decrease specific medical costs.

Still, disease prevention is a long-term policy, the effects of which might not be evident right away. While actively integrating disease prevention strategies, the industry can use such approaches as cutting prices for the drugs and offering bundling payment options for the individuals (Cutler, 2017). Those techniques can lower the financial burden for the patients and make them more willing to come and seek medical treatment without fear of not being able to pay for it.
